I decided to do my Niche Analysis on the Sunshine Blue Blueberry, I really want a berry on my property without it becoming over consumptive of space, it seems like this variety of blueberry stays relatively small so I thought I would use it for my Niche analysis! This blueberry seems to also tolerate a higher pH (up to 6.5) than most other varieties which I liked because it gives me more options for planting the bushes and the plants surrounding the bushes!

Hi Kate - We grow highbush varieties of blueberries and I hadn't heard of this one. It is very interesting that it is self pollinating, great for a small back yard. It is challenging to keep soil acidic as it wants to revert back. I have to add elemental sulfur at least once a year. I am trying clover as a cover crop around them but learning lots of other ideas to try through this class. Sweet potatoes worked well in between rows. They could handle the acidic soil.
